I've played a bunch of it already, it's quite a unique game in terms of gameplay. There are games that have done some of it here and there, such as crafting your own customizable weapons, battling in timestop, using physical bumper car style combat and more, roguelike combinations of perks. But the way its all strung together and used in the 2D scope while still working well, feels fresh and fun to play. It's very, veeeeeery fun but I do wish that the systems used were expanded upon even more. There is so so so much potential for this kind of game I don't even know where to begin without discussing it with people that have played it a bunch too.

Being completely honest, that's probably the worst part of the game and the only thing I disliked about it
To give you an idea, there are 24? unlockeables and by the time I was done with the story I only had 10 of those, and at max difficulty modifiers you get 120 points if you beat the run and you need 150ish to unlock things by that point so its not even one unlock per run..It's pretty tedious and makes you have to play the game long after you are done with the story to get everything
The only saving grace is that I'd say you get most of the fun/useful unlocks early on, the later ones are mostly random silly/defensive things with the last one being a bomb but that requires like 28 runs to get at max difficulty...

As for controlling the weapons, it feels nice. You can recall them for a cost and switch between them with right click, you are supposed to use one of them as a shield. There's some perks for stuff to do more damage while the other is recharging or get tankier/do more damage when you aren't controlling it so you can make some gun builds like that, sorry for mucho texto
